Position Overview
The Mental Health Worker supports adult and older adult patients in an inpatient setting by promoting safety, dignity, and emotional well-being. You’ll work closely with a multidisciplinary team to monitor patients, assist with daily activities, and help maintain a therapeutic environment.
What You’ll Do
Monitor assigned patients’ behavior, emotional state, and safety
Support daily activities and structured therapeutic programming
Interact with patients in a calm, respectful, and non-reactive manner
Assist the treatment team by following care plans and unit procedures
Help maintain a structured, supportive, and non-judgmental environment
Recognize signs of escalation and assist with de-escalation or safety interventions as trained
Maintain confidentiality and professional boundaries at all times
Participate in team meetings, training, and ongoing development
What We’re Looking For
Education & Experience
High School diploma or equivalent required
Bachelor’s degree or LMHC preferred
Experience in social services or behavioral health is a plus, but not required
Skills & Abilities
Strong verbal and written communication skills
Ability to remain calm, respectful, and professional in stressful situations
Comfortable using basic computer and keyboarding skills
Able to follow policies, ask questions, and work as part of a team
Physical Requirements
Ability to stand for up to 2 hours
Ability to lift up to 50 lbs
Ability to kneel, bend, squat, and assist with patient safety interventions
Ability to escort patients between buildings as needed
Other Requirements
Must pass Kansas Bureau of Investigation (KBI) background check
Must pass Central Registry screenings for adults and children
